Substantially of the plastic remains to be in use, in items like autos and houses, but a good deal is junk; forty p.c of plastic production goes towards packaging that’s typically tossed soon after getting used at the time. Some of our plastic waste is recycled, responsibly incinerated or correctly landfilled, but tens of a lot of tons are mismanaged on a yearly basis — burned in open pits or remaining to pollute the natural environment.

Plastic has a long daily life, so unfortunately pollution is more or less a everlasting problem. The WWF warns that ocean pollution is ready to double by 2030. Even even worse, there will be extra plastic while in the ocean than fish in a lot less than thirty a long time at the speed we’re going at present. ETHAN: When environmentalists talk about plastic bags nevertheless, it’s normally not about the output course of action, but relatively what occurs after we throw them out. Improperly discarded bags have polluted waterways, clogged sewers, and been located in oceans, impacting the ecosystem of marine creatures.
